javascript - Android How to detect double tap? -


i'm trying refresh canvas on doubletap in android. use gesturedetector in custom view.

final gesturedetector mdetector = new gesturedetector(     getcontext(), new gesturedetector.ongesturelistener() {      @override     public boolean ondoubletap(motionevent e) {         invalidate();         return true;     } } 

but i'm getting error

the method ondoubletap(motionevent) of type new gesturedetector.ongesturelistener(){} must override or implement supertype method

with

remove '@override' annotation 

solution. remove override , warning

the method ondoubletap(motionevent) type new gesturedetector.ongesturelistener() {} never used locally.

then tried test whether works , made function change textview string whenever doubletap. nothing happens.

i looked @ gesturedetector reference explanations, don't have doubletap there, uses. should do?

try this

final gesturedetector mdetector = new gesturedetector(getcontext(), new gesturedetector.simpleongesturelistener {      @override     public boolean ondown(motionevent e) {          return true;     }      @override     public boolean ondoubletap(motionevent e) {          return true;     } }); 

Comments

Popular posts from this blog

dns - How To Use Custom Nameserver On Free Cloudflare? -

python - Pygame screen.blit not working -

c# - Web API response xml language -